Sen. Tom Cotton says Democrats' fight over ICE funding is causing TSA chaos, with hours-long airport wait times hitting travelers nationwide.
Why This Matters
The ongoing funding fight between Democrats and Republicans has led to significant disruptions at US airports, with Sen. Tom Cotton attributing the chaos to the Democratic party's stance on ICE funding. This development underscores the growing tensions in US politics and its impact on critical infrastructure. The situation highlights the need for a swift resolution to avoid further disruptions.

Context
The debate over ICE funding has been a contentious issue in US politics, with various outlets weighing in on the matter. Fox News has reported on the Democrats' opposition to ICE funding, while other outlets such as CNN and MSNBC have highlighted the humanitarian concerns surrounding the issue. The media reaction has been largely divided, with some outlets framing the Democrats' stance as a 'temper tantrum' and others emphasizing the need for a more nuanced approach.
